Abeautifulsmile---ZhangBeiWhenIwas13yearsold,aboygavemeanimportantgift.Itwasasmile.It... A beautiful smile ---Zhang Bei When I was 13 years old, a boy gave me an important gift. It was a smile. It was the early autumn of my first year at a junior high school, and my old school was far away. As a result, no one knew who I was. I was very lonely, and afraid to make friends with anyone. Every time I heard the other students talking and laughing, I felt my heart break. I couldn't talk to anyone about my problem, and I didn't want my parents to worry about me. Then one day, my classmates talked happily with their friends, but I sat atmy desk unhappily as usual. At that moment, a boy entered the classroom. I didin't know who he was. He passed me and then turned back. He looked at me and, without a word, smiled. Suddenly, I felt the touch of something bright and friendly. It made me feel happy, lively and warm. That smile changed my life. I started to talk with the other students and made friends. Day by day, I became closer to everyone in my class. The boy with the lucky smile has become my best friend now. One day, I asked him why he smiled, but he couldn't remember smiling at me! It doesn't matter because all the dark day have gone. Now I believe that the world is what you think it is. If you think you are lonety, you might always be alone. So amile at the world and it will smile back. 1. Why was the smile an important gift? A.
